1、lent 2、will be 3、were produced
12、will write
D
8、Did, hear 9、Was, built 10、swims 11、are singing
5、kept, waiting 6、are used, locking 7、has, stayed
1、Were 2、goes 3、will come 4、have taken
11、Did, help 12、stop crying 13、must be sent
C
6、will rain 7、has happened 8、go 9、comes 10、lived
1、worries 2、was 3、stop talking 4、is taught 5、jumped
13、cleaning 14、cleaning
B
9、is sleeping 10、will 11、worried 12、put on